High
26 on Vokera Syntesi 25

Your boiler has detected that the water returning to it is too hot, so it has safely shut itself down to prevent internal damage.

Call an engineer soon

Book a Gas Safe engineer within 24 to 48 hours. Your boiler may be unsafe or could break down completely if left.
